用浮选法分离萤石的探讨
引用本文:陈康传.用浮选法分离萤石的探讨[J].矿物学报,1989,9(3):285-288.
作者姓名:陈康传
作者单位:中国科学院大地构造研究所 长沙
摘    要:本文简略地叙述了萤石的物理特性及共生矿物组合。根据萤石的物理化学性质,选择了对萤石的分选方法,并着重分析了用重选和浮选法分离萤石的技术方案比较,确认用浮选法分离萤石是有效的方法之一,因而对用浮选法分离萤石进行了一系列的不同药剂种类和用量试验,并选择了对萤石富集比较有效的药剂对某铁矿中微细萤石的浮选富集和提纯,结果采用粗选与精选相结合的提纯流程,可以达到预想的目的,萤石的纯度可达97%左右。

关 键 词:萤石  浮选法

FLOATING METHOD FOR FLUORITE SEPARATION
Chen Kangchuan.FLOATING METHOD FOR FLUORITE SEPARATION[J].Acta Mineralogica Sinica,1989,9(3):285-288.
Authors:Chen Kangchuan
Abstract:This paper briefly describes the physical characteristics of fluorite and its mineral assemblage and discusses the methods for fluorite separation. Emphasis is placed on the technical procedures of specific gravity separation and flotation separation for fluorite. It is indicated that flotation is one of the effective methods for fluorite separation. A series of flotation experiments were carried out with different kinds of reagents of different quantities. In the light of these experiments, the effective reagents and purifying procedures were used for flotation concentration and purification of fine fluorite from iron ore. The purity of fluorite reaches about 97%.
Keywords:fluorite separation  concentration by floating separation  purification of mineral separates
